如何输入数据库
-
在输入数据库之前,首先需要准备好一些基本内容,包括确定数据库的设计、选择适当的数据库管理系统、创建数据库对象等。接下来,我将详细介绍如何输入数据库,以帮助您更好地理解和应用数据库输入的过程。
-
确定数据库设计:
在输入数据库之前,首先需要明确数据库的设计,包括确定需要存储的数据类型、表之间的关系、主键和外键等。数据库设计是数据库输入的基础,设计好的数据库结构将决定数据库的性能和可扩展性。 -
选择数据库管理系统(DBMS):
数据库管理系统是对数据库进行管理和操作的软件,在选择数据库管理系统时需要考虑数据库规模、数据安全性、性能要求等因素。常见的数据库管理系统包括MySQL、Oracle、Microsoft SQL Server等,根据具体需求选择适合的DBMS。 -
创建数据库对象:
在确定数据库设计和选择好数据库管理系统后,接下来就是创建数据库对象,包括数据表、索引、视图、存储过程等。在创建数据库对象时,需要遵循设计规范和规则,确保数据库的一致性和完整性。 -
输入数据:
输入数据是数据库输入的核心环节,通常可以通过SQL语句或图形化界面进行数据录入。在输入数据时,需要保证数据的准确性和完整性,可以使用约束、触发器等机制对数据进行验证和控制。 -
测试和优化:
在输入数据库后,需要进行数据测试和性能优化,确保数据库的正常运行和高效访问。可以通过执行查询、测试事务处理性能等方式对数据库进行检查和优化,提升数据库的性能和可用性。
1年前 -
-
输入数据库是指向数据库中添加新的数据或信息。数据库中的数据输入可以通过多种方式进行,下面将介绍几种常用的方式:
-
使用 SQL 语句:一种常见的数据库输入方式是使用结构化查询语言(SQL)来向数据库中插入新的数据。通过 INSERT INTO 语句可以将数据添加到数据库的表中。例如,INSERT INTO table_name (column1, column2, column3, …) VALUES (value1, value2, value3, …)。
-
使用图形化用户界面(GUI)工具:许多数据库管理系统(DBMS)提供了图形化的用户界面工具,比如 MySQL 的 Workbench、Microsoft SQL Server Management Studio 等,这些工具允许用户通过可视化操作来添加、编辑和删除数据库中的数据。
-
使用命令行工具:除了图形化用户界面工具外,许多数据库还提供了命令行工具,如 MySQL 的命令行客户端、PostgreSQL 的 psql 等。通过命令行工具,用户可以通过输入相应的命令来进行数据库数据的输入操作。
-
使用编程语言接口:开发人员可以通过编程语言的接口,如 JDBC(Java 数据库连接)、Python 的 MySQLdb 模块等,来编写程序将数据输入到数据库中,这种方式适用于需要批量处理数据或与应用程序集成的场景。
-
使用数据导入工具:对于大量数据的输入,可以使用数据导入工具,比如 MySQL 中的LOAD DATA INFILE语句、SQL Server 的SQL Server Integration Services(SSIS)等,通过这些工具可以实现大批量数据的快速输入。
-
使用 ORM 框架:在许多现代的应用程序开发中,开发人员会使用对象关系映射(ORM)框架,比如 Hibernate、Entity Framework 等,这些框架可以将对象映射到数据库表,并提供了简便的方式来进行数据输入操作。
无论使用哪种方式进行数据库的输入,都应该注意数据的准确性、完整性和安全性,避免输入错误或者不符合规范的数据。同时,在进行数据输入前,也应该对数据进行必要的验证和清洗,以保证数据库中的数据质量。
1年前 -
-
在进行数据库输入操作之前,首先需要创建一个数据库。下面我将介绍在MySQL数据库中如何输入数据。
1. 连接到MySQL数据库
首先,在命令行中输入以下命令连接到MySQL数据库:
mysql -u 用户名 -p然后输入密码以完成连接。
2. 选择数据库
在连接成功后,需要选择要进行输入数据的数据库:
USE 数据库名;3. 创建表
如果数据库中没有表,就需要先创建表。表的结构会定义数据的组织形式。下面是一个创建表的示例:
CREATE TABLE 表名 ( 列1 数据类型1, 列2 数据类型2, ... );例如:
CREATE TABLE employees ( id INT PRIMARY KEY, name VARCHAR(50), age INT, salary DECIMAL(10, 2) );4. 插入数据
接下来就可以插入数据到已创建的表中。使用INSERT INTO语句来插入数据:
INSERT INTO 表名 (列1, 列2, 列3, ...) VALUES (值1, 值2, 值3, ...);例如:
INSERT INTO employees (id, name, age, salary) VALUES (1, 'Alice', 30, 50000.00);5. 查询数据
可以使用SELECT语句来查询已输入的数据:
SELECT * FROM 表名;例如:
SELECT * FROM employees;6. 更新数据
使用UPDATE语句可以更新表中的数据:
UPDATE 表名 SET 列名 = 新值 WHERE 条件;例如:
UPDATE employees SET salary = 55000.00 WHERE id = 1;7. 删除数据
如果需要删除数据,可以使用DELETE语句:
DELETE FROM 表名 WHERE 条件;例如:
DELETE FROM employees WHERE id = 1;8. 退出MySQL
最后,可以使用以下命令退出MySQL数据库:
quit;以上就是在MySQL数据库中输入数据的操作流程。在实际操作中,可以根据具体情况使用不同的SQL语句来进行数据输入、查询、更新和删除操作。
1年前


